It was developed by Frontier Developments, also a developer of the similar theme park game RollerCoaster Tycoon 3. The game is available on the PlayStation 2, the PlayStation Portable, and Xbox.

A sequel, entitled Thrillville: Off the Rails, was released on October 16, 2007 for the PlayStation Portable, Wii, PC, PlayStation 2, Xbox 360, and Nintendo DS. Frontier Developments returned to create Off the Rails for all mentioned platforms, except for the Nintendo DS version, which was developed by DC Studios. But a new park chain called "Globo-Joy" is stealing all your ideas. You are left with the last park, Treasures of Thrillville, where there are no rides, stalls, or games. You do not have any starting attractions at all, and you must quickly change that.
